Filing 6 SCHEDULING ORDER: An in-person initial conference will be held at 11:30 A.M. on 3/08/2019 before Magistrate Judge Bulsara in Courtroom 324N. All counsel must attend. Plaintiff is directed to notify defendant of this scheduling order at the time defendant makes an appearance in this matter. Counsel are also directed to complete the attached Discovery Plan Worksheet and electronically file same with the Court no later than two days before 3/08/2019. Because this is a FDCPA case, each individual client and/or a principal with full settlement authority for a corporation or other business entity must personally appear with counsel at this initial conference. Upon failure to appear at the conference with authorized clients, the Court will entertain an application for fees and costs by the opposing side. Parties are to submit their respective ex-parte settlement positions via Chambers email no later than three days before 3/08/2019. Counsel are to refer to the Settlement Section of this Court's Individual Rules in preparation for the conference. So Ordered by Magistrate Judge Sanket J. Bulsara on 1/15/2019. (Manson, Eddie) |

Filing 4 In accordance with Rule 73 of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ure and Local Rule 73.1, the parties are notified that if all parties consent a United States magistrate judge of this court is available to conduct all proceedings in this civil action including a (jury or nonjury) trial and to order the entry of a final judgment. Attached to the Notice is a blank copy of the consent form that should be filled out, signed and filed electronically only if all parties wish to consent. The form may also be accessed at the following link: #http://www.uscourts.gov/uscourts/FormsAndFees/Forms/AO085.pdf. You may withhold your consent without adverse substantive consequences. Do NOT return or file the consent unless all parties have signed the consent. (Bowens, Priscilla) |
